What are the responsibilities and job description for the Member Advocate position at Echelon Insurance Group?
Job Summary
The Member Advocate will assist in carrying out the mission and goals of the Echelon Insurance Group by
providing high-quality support, information, and enrollment for our client’s employees. All persons of every race,
ethnic background, spiritual belief, economic status, gender, gender identity, sexual orientation, age, or personal
ability are equally affirmed into membership, leadership, and employment at Echelon Insurance Group.
Responsibilities
Proactively contacts members during their new hire on-boarding period to educate and enroll them in their
employer sponsored benefits.
Serves as the primary ongoing point of contact for members through multi-channel pathways, providing
world-class customer service and support with an emphasis on advocacy, information, referrals, and resources
as appropriate, with a special emphasis on providing “supportive advocacy.”
Accurately obtains and records member’s dependent demographic information to correctly enroll them in
eligible coverage.
Understands and communicates different coverage options and how those options often work together for a
complete benefit coverage.
Coordinates with various human resource specialist across our client footprint as employees gain or lose
eligibility.
Performs other duties as assigned.
Requirements
At least a high school graduate.
One year or more of insurance industry experience. An insurance license is not required but is welcomed.
Two years or more of customer service experience.
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
Exceptional organizational skills and attention to detail.
Ability to work independently and take initiative.
